In a post-FTX world, trust is everything. And in 2025, users aren’t just asking if their funds are safe — they want proof.
That’s where Proof of Reserves (PoR) comes in.
🧮 What is it?
Proof of Reserves is a cryptographic method that lets exchanges prove they hold enough assets to cover user balances — without exposing sensitive user data.
It answers the big question:
“If everyone withdrew at once, would the platform survive?”
With PoR, the answer is transparent — and verifiable.
